Update.

The problem is not in the core of interp.c, which is a relief (I'll change the
bug title to reflect the root cause when I'm done).

Rather, pmwebd has a use case that we've not seen before, namely creating and
closing lots of PCP contexts in the life of a single process ... there are a
number of memory leaks in the archive context case, especially when
interpolation mode is being used.  The unexpectedly pinned PDU buffers Frank
has observed is one symptom ... I have a fix for this ... but there are other
sources of memory leaks I want to fix at the same time.

Then a lot of QA before I commit the changes.
